Collaborations for Families (PFF) services are short-term, household focused interventions designed to lessen aspects understood to be associated with child abuse and neglect. These service are available to parents of children under the age of 5 and pregnant females who are considered high-risk for mistreatment.

PFF parenting support professionals are trained to coach moms and dads on subjects such as parent-child relationships, maternal health and kid development. This program can also play a crucial role linking households to extra neighborhood supports. These home-based services are complimentary to households, no matter age, migration status or insurance status and a household can be enrolled for up to one year.

Some parents of newborns feel that they are not prepared or able to raise a child. This is why California has actually a Securely Surrendered Baby Law, which offers parents or guardians the option to lawfully and safely leave a baby 3 days old or younger with a staff member at any Los Angeles County health center or station house, no concerns asked.
